About Itomang
Itomang is a constituent barangay of Talisay in Negros Occidental. Flood risk in this part of Talisay is moderate — buyers should verify the specific lot's drainage conditions. Property transactions here are primarily end-user driven: families buying a permanent home and workers seeking affordable accommodation near employment centers. Property purchases in Itomang follow the same legal process as elsewhere in the Philippines: verify title at the Registry of Deeds, pay documentary stamp tax and transfer tax, and register the transfer at the LGU assessor's office. house-and-lot units, townhouses, and low-rise condominiums at stable price points are the available property types.

Flood Risk
Moderate Flood Risk
Itomang's moderate flood-risk rating reflects Talisay's terrain and drainage infrastructure. Not all parts of the barangay flood equally — buyers should review the NAMRIA flood hazard map for the specific property location and ask the barangay DRRMO office for local flood records.
Transport
Itomang residents use tricycles for intra-barangay movement and jeepney or UV Express vans to reach Talisay's commercial and employment centers. Road access from the barangay to Talisay's main arterial road is the key infrastructure factor for buyers evaluating daily commute viability.
Amenities
Barangay Itomang provides its residents with a health center, covered court, and elementary school. For hospital-level medical care, buyers should identify the nearest district or provincial hospital in or near Talisay. Commercial groceries and malls, if any, are located in Talisay proper.
